BLUE HORSES: age 3-4 years
This classroom introduces a preschool curriculum to children. Preschool is offered each morning. As busy three-year-olds work and play together, they experience many opportunities to grow and develop socially, emotionally, physically, and cognitively. They begin to assume more responsibilities in the classroom, enter into group participation, and learn to cooperate with their teachers and peers. The Creative Curriculum is used to plan lessons, to assess children three times a year, and to create goals with are shared with families at conferences. Staff ratio in this classroom is one teacher to every eight children. A third staff may be brought in during morning preschool to help with projects and activities. Meals are served family style so children learn how to pass, scoop, pour, and wait until everyone is served before eating. Naps are taken every afternoon on cots. Large motor time is scheduled daily outside if the weather allows or in the indoor gym. The afternoon schedule includes a mixture of structured and free-play opportunities.
PURPLE CATS: ages 4-5 years
This room offers Preschool every morning. Children are given many opportunities to get ready for Kindergarten. They continue to build on skills they learned in the Blue Horses classroom and fine-tune their small motor, language, cognitive, and social/emotional skills. The Creative Curriculum is also used in this classroom for lesson planning, assessment (three times a year), and goal writing. Children are encouraged to be independent in all areas, ranging from dressing themselves, serving food, and maintaining their cubbies, to solving problems with their peers. Rest time is scheduled every afternoon on a cot for at least one hour. Outside time is offered every day if the weather allows or in our indoor gym. The afternoon schedule includes a mixture of structured time with teachers and free-play opportunities. This classroom has one teacher for every ten children. Additional staff may be brought in during morning preschool to help with projects, activities, and field trips.
